Morocco: Meknes striker El Dib ruled out for three weeks due to injury

Meknes football club have suffered a significant setback after confirming that striker Zouhair El Dib will be sidelined for at least three weeks due to injury, dealing a blow to the team’s technical staff ahead of upcoming fixtures.

The club’s management revealed that El Dib sustained the injury during last Sunday’s encounter against Renaissance Zemamra in the ninth round of the national championship.

The forward was forced to leave the pitch after receiving a heavy challenge to his right leg, making it impossible for him to continue the match.

In an official statement, the Meknes side explained that the player underwent immediate medical and radiological examinations following the game in order to accurately assess the severity of the injury.

The statement further confirmed that detailed tests showed El Dib had suffered a second-degree sprain to his right ankle.

Concluding their update, the CODEM management stated, “Based on this diagnosis, the medical team confirmed that the player will need a period of rest and treatment of no less than three weeks, during which he will be completely absent from group training and official matches.”

El Dib’s absence represents a notable challenge for Meknes as they adjust their plans in the short term without one of their key attacking options.
